Повний посібник із розробки гібридних програм

90% час, який люди проводять на своїх мобільних телефонах, витрачається на програми. Зараз кількість завантажень додатків у всьому світі досягла 310 мільярдів.

 

Розвиток технологій гібридних додатків розширив використання мобільних додатків. Завдяки більш обмеженому періоду розробки, нижчій вартості та можливості масштабування для різних платформ і операційних систем вони стали настільки добре відомими. 

 

Тут ви дізнаєтеся все про розробку гібридних програм, серед яких ви зможете вибрати правильний вибір для своїх бізнес-програм. Таким чином, читайте далі, щоб дізнатися, що таке гібридна розробка мобільних додатків, як вона працює, які її найяскравіші переваги та вартість розробки.

 

Під час створення гібридного програмного забезпечення розробники додадуть єдиний рядок коду для всіх платформ. Розробникам потрібно створити код один раз, а потім можна запускати його будь-де.  

 

Як працюють гібридні програми? 

Гібридні програми – це суміш як веб-, так і власних мобільних програм. Розробники мобільних додатків створюють гібридні додатки за допомогою таких веб-технологій, як JavaScript, CSS і HTML. Використовуючи фреймворки з відкритим вихідним кодом, такі як Ionic або React Native, код потім загортається в нативну програму. 

 

Це дозволяє додатку проходити імплантовану програму кожного етапу, що означає, що їх можна встановлювати на мобільні телефони та відправляти в магазини додатків, які можна придбати, дуже подібно до звичайних власних додатків, крім веб-браузера.

 

Змішані програми виглядають як рідні програми, забезпечують однакову взаємодію з користувачем і мають можливість працювати на різних платформах, навіть якщо вони розроблені за допомогою веб-технологій.

 

Великі світові гравці, такі як Amazon, Nike, Walmart, Etsy та інші, наразі обрали гібридну модель розробки додатків, а не рідну. Відповідно, 74% з 50 основних роздрібних додатків iOS у США є гібридними.

 

Основні переваги розробки гібридних програм

Тут ми навели п’ять основних переваг розробки гібридних програм:

 

Легше масштабувати на іншій платформі

Гібридні програми можна розгортати на різних пристроях, оскільки вони використовують єдину кодову базу. Наприклад, коли він створений для Android, його можна легко запустити на iOS.

 

Лише одна кодова база для керування

Це корисно для керування однією базою даних, зовсім не так, як у власній структурі, де вам потрібно створити дві програми, зі створенням гібридного програмного забезпечення. 

 

Швидший час створення 

Оскільки існує одна база даних для керування, вона витрачає менше зусиль на створення гібриду, ніж рідні програми. 

 

Низька вартість розробки 

Гібридні мобільні додатки коштують дешевше, ніж рідні додатки. Завдяки тому, що розробники підтримують зв’язок з одним набором коду, базові витрати та витрати на обслуговування є низькими. У цьому плані вони суттєво розумніші за рідні. 

 

Доступність офлайн 

Гібридні програми працюватимуть в офлайн-режимі через їх рідну основу. Незалежно від того, чи користувачі не можуть отримати дані в реальному часі, вони можуть завантажити програму та переглянути нещодавно завантажену інформацію.

 

Скільки коштує розробка гібридної програми?

Ніхто не може сказати точну вартість гібридного програмного забезпечення. Однак, порівняно з локальними програмами, гібридні програми є більш доступними для збирання. Зазвичай витрати залежатимуть від часу, необхідного для створення програми, її характеристик і плану. 

 

Ми повинні зрозуміти, скільки коштуватимуть гібридні програми різної складності: 

 

  • У простих гібридних мобільних додатках небагато компонентів, і розробники можуть створювати їх для більш обмеженого часу. У цьому плані вони коштуватимуть приблизно 10,000 XNUMX доларів. 
  • Гібридні мобільні додатки середньої складності складніші за базові й можуть коштувати десь від 10,000 50,000 до 2 3 доларів США. Для їх виготовлення організаціям знадобиться XNUMX-XNUMX місяці. 
  • Корпоративні гібридні програми з великою кількістю компонентів є складними програмами, які вимагають більше можливостей для створення. Для їх відправки потрібно приблизно 3-6 місяців, і вони можуть коштувати від 50,000 150,000 до XNUMX XNUMX доларів США. 
  • Ігри – це найскладніші програми для створення, а організації, що займаються розробкою гібридних програм, можуть заробити вам 250,000 50 доларів. Деякі організації також можуть стягувати погодинну плату, починаючи приблизно з XNUMX доларів США за кожну годину. 

 

Топ-5 гібридних інструментів розробки додатків

 

React Native 

Оскільки вона залежить від React і JavaScript і надає нативні модулі, це гібридна система додатків для розробників. Це дозволяє їм змінювати вихідний код на рідні компоненти і таким чином передавати користувачам локальний досвід. 

 

Flutter 

Ця платформа, яка працює від Google, підтримує різні мови програмування та використовує численні робочі фреймворки. Його часто хвалять за його швидкість і численні функції, які він пропонує, наприклад широкий вибір віджетів або регулярні оновлення.

 

Іонний 

Це безкоштовна структура з відкритим кодом і величезною кількістю розробників. Він включає в себе широкий спектр інструментів і можливостей, які допомагають розробникам створювати інтерактивні мобільні програми, включно з компонентами і форматами рідного інтерфейсу користувача, налагодженням, тестуванням пристроїв тощо.

 

Xamarin 

На базі Microsoft ця гібридна платформа використовує мову програмування C# зі структурою .NET. Він життєздатний з різними платформами та забезпечує виконання та користувальницький досвід, як рідні механізми. 

 

PhoneGap 

Цей інструмент хвалять за його зручність і сумісність з різними платформами. Він також пропонує власні плагіни для кожної мобільної платформи, які дозволяють отримати доступ до корисних функцій мобільних телефонів, таких як мікрофон, камера, компас тощо.

 

Як вибрати найкращу компанію з розробки гібридних програм для вашого бізнесу?

Є багато компонентів, про які вам слід подумати, намагаючись відстежити найкращий компанія з розробки гібридних додатків для потреб вашого бізнесу.

 

Все залежить від того, що вам подобається, і незалежно від того, чи є у вас виняткові потреби. Як правило, люди, які мають обмежені грошові активи, зазвичай вимагають гібридного програмування. З такою незліченною кількістю доступних розробників може бути важко зупинитися на ідеальному рішенні для вашої організації. 

 

Нижче наведено кілька цікавих моментів, перш ніж залучати компанію з розробки гібридних мобільних додатків: 

 

експертиза

Необхідно, щоб розробники гібридних додатків мали технічний досвід і сертифікати. Щоб мати можливість виконувати кожне завдання, пов’язане зі структурою вашої програми, ці люди повинні знати про розробку гібридних мобільних програм. Залучаючи експертів, ви гарантуєте, що процес створення додатків буде проходити найідеальнішим шляхом, який тільки можна собі уявити. 

 

Місце розташування

Чи має для вас значення розташування? Чи можете ви захотіти тісно попрацювати з розробниками гібридних програм? Або знову ж таки, чи можете ви сказати, що готові набрати надійну групу для переоцінки? Розгляньте ці запити, оскільки вони можуть відігравати значну роль у виборі фірми з розробки гібридних додатків, яка вам найбільше підійде. 

 

Коштувати

Вартість програми - ще одна важлива перспектива, яку слід перевірити. Не всі розробники гібридних програм стягують щось подібне. Ось чому вам потрібно вирішити суму, яку ви можете витратити. Складіть план витрат і запитайте у потенційних кандидатів оцінку ціни. Крім того, подумайте, чи потрібно вам відкладати готівку чи витрачати більші прямі витрати, які отримають вищу рентабельність інвестицій. 

 

Послуги після запуску

Лише на тій підставі, що програма активна, це не означає, що робота розробника завершена. Програми слід постійно оновлювати та оновлювати. Отже, вам потрібно переконатися, що розробники гібридних програм будуть поруч для майбутньої допомоги та консультацій. 

 

Рівень залучення

Компанії, які займаються розробкою гібридних додатків, зберуть для вас додаток. Таким чином, очевидно, ви повинні бути залучені до всієї взаємодії. Незважаючи на це, ви, швидше за все, не знаєте, який ступінь участі вони вимагатимуть. Ось чому вам варто розібратися в цьому аспекті заздалегідь. Вартість гібридних програм залежить від обсягу. Sigosoft може допомогти вам із гібридною розробкою за погодинну оплату від 15 доларів США.

 

Якщо ви хочете створити гібридний додаток для свого бізнесу, Зв'яжіться з нами!